What Does Local SEO for HVAC Actually Look Like in Plano’s Kings Gate?
Local SEO for an HVAC company isn’t just about stuffing city names into your homepage. It’s a coordinated system of signals that tell Google you are the most relevant, trustworthy HVAC provider for someone searching right now in Kings Gate.
Google Business Profile Optimization
Your Google Business Profile (GBP) is the single most powerful tool for appearing in the local map pack — the three-pack of businesses that appears above organic results. HVAC companies that dominate the Kings Gate area have fully completed profiles with accurate service categories, updated hours, real photos of their trucks and team, and a steady stream of recent reviews. If your profile is half-finished or hasn’t been touched in months, you’re handing map pack visibility to your competitors.
Service Pages Built for Plano Neighborhoods
A single “Service Areas” page that lists fifteen cities in a paragraph does almost nothing for SEO. What works is dedicated, substantive content for specific neighborhoods — pages that explain what HVAC services you offer in Kings Gate, what the typical system needs are for homes in that community, and why local homeowners should trust you. Google rewards depth and specificity. Generic pages get ignored.
Technical SEO and Site Speed
If your site loads slowly on mobile, you’re losing leads before they even read your headline. Most HVAC calls originate from mobile devices — a homeowner with a broken AC unit in August is not waiting for a slow desktop page to load. Core Web Vitals, proper schema markup (especially LocalBusiness and HVAC service schema), and a clean site architecture all matter to your rankings and to your conversion rate.
Kings Gate Seasonality: Timing Your SEO Around the Plano Climate
Kings Gate sits in the heart of North Texas, where the climate creates predictable HVAC demand spikes. Late spring — typically April through May — is when homeowners fire up their air conditioning for the first time and discover their units didn’t survive winter. Search volume for AC repair and tune-up services surges. Then again in late October and November, heating system searches climb as temperatures drop overnight.
A smart SEO strategy anticipates these cycles. Content targeting spring AC tune-ups should be published and indexed well before the heat hits. Heating system content needs to be live and ranking before fall. Waiting until peak season to publish content means you’re competing when everyone else is pushing hardest — and Google needs weeks to index and rank new pages. Getting ahead of the curve is a competitive advantage that most Plano HVAC companies simply don’t take.
Beyond the seasonal spikes, Kings Gate’s established housing stock — much of it built in the 1990s and early 2000s — means many homeowners are approaching the age where full system replacements become necessary. Content targeting HVAC replacement, efficiency upgrades, and indoor air quality resonates with this demographic and captures high-value leads, not just emergency service calls.

What makes HVAC SEO different from regular SEO?
HVAC SEO is heavily local and seasonal. Success depends on Google Business Profile optimization, local map pack visibility, and content timed to seasonal demand peaks — not just ranking for generic terms. Emergency-intent keywords (“AC repair near me tonight”) require different optimization than informational content, and a good HVAC SEO strategy addresses both.
How important are Google reviews for HVAC rankings in Kings Gate?
Reviews are one of the strongest signals for local map pack rankings. A business with a high volume of recent, detailed reviews will almost always outrank a competitor with fewer or older reviews, all else being equal. For HVAC companies, a proactive review acquisition strategy — asking every satisfied customer to leave a review — is essential and often delivers faster ranking improvements than any other tactic.
Should I run Google Ads alongside SEO, or choose one?
For HVAC companies that need leads now, running Google Ads while your organic SEO builds is a practical strategy. Ads deliver immediate visibility; SEO builds compounding long-term returns. Many of our clients start with both and scale back paid spend as organic rankings take hold, reducing cost per lead over time.
